Juan Soto's market is a highly idiosyncratic one. There are a bunch of unique factors -
1) He was one of the four horsemen of the apocalypse in the COVID baseball market (with Acuna, VGJ, and Tatis) and has always had psychotically high prices based on that. 2) While this is shaping up to be the best season of his career, it's not like he wasn't already a star and wasn't already on track to be a first ballot HOF. He's 25 and should be getting into his peak years - pricing in a year like this wasn't exactly crazy. And it's not that much better than 2020/2021 were for him if he stays on these rates. 3) Soto has very few rookie autos versus any other star player that's had RCs in 2018 or later, but then he's turned around and signed in pretty much every veteran auto set ever since. His vet autos get massively suppressed in price because there are a relentless quantity of them. There's a lot of headwinds to his prices actually going up, I think. |
